Mariela Esparza ’24

Jun 15 2021

Hometown: Elkhart, Indiana

Majors: English and Secondary Education

Why did you choose Goshen?

The main reason I committed to GC was because of affordability. GC was the best value out of all my options when looking at quality and cost. Additionally, choosing GC would allow me to live at home while still attending school as a commuter.

Why did you choose your major?

I am an English education major because it combines my affinity with literature and language with my passion for helping students see what they may not see in themselves.

What career are you interested in pursuing?

I hope to become an English teacher in a secondary setting.

What is a valuable experience that you have had at Goshen?

One valuable experience I have had at Goshen is a field placement I did in my first education course. I learned so much from my host teacher and her students, things that I want to translate to my own classroom someday. It was neat to be able to observe a local classroom in my first semester, it really helped to affirm and solidify my decision to study education.
